The key specifications of Redlink 2.4G 2D USB Laser Handheld Barcode Scanner are as follows.
- Communication Distance: 2000 (Characters/Barcode≤500)
- Memory: 16M/2000 (Characters/Barcode≤500)
- Working Current: 3.3Vx200mA
- Charging Power: 5V-400mA
- Trigger Mode: Button, Auto – Induction
- Scanning Angle: Angle of rotation 360°, Inclination ±65°, Declination ±65°
- Interface: USB, USB-COM OF Redlink 2.4G 2D USB Laser Handheld Barcode Scanner
Barcode scanners are electronic devices used to read and interpret information encoded in barcodes. They are widely employed in various industries and applications, including retail, inventory management, logistics, and healthcare.
Typically, a barcode scanner consists of a light source, a lens, and a light sensor that translates the optical impulses into electrical signals. When the scanner is passed over a barcode, it detects the reflected light, decodes the information, and sends it to a computer or a database for further processing.
A barcode scanner is a handheld or stationary electronic device that uses light or laser technology to quickly and accurately read barcode symbols.
Barcode scanners come in different forms, including handheld, stationary, and portable models, and utilize different scanning technologies such as laser, linear imager, 2D imager, or camera-based systems. They play a crucial role in streamlining operations, improving efficiency, and ensuring accurate data capture in various business environments.
